Therapy/Canine Good Citizen Workshop
This is a four hour workshop (2 sessions: December 4th and 11th from 6 to 8PM);for those who want to learn what working together as a therapy dog/handler team entails. Because the skills needed for the Canine Good Citizen(CGC)test are essential to being successful as a therapy team, the workshop will also offer the opportunity to practice those skills and take the CGC test. Topics to be covered include:
-
Session One: Do’s and don’ts of bringing your dog to a nursing home or hospital facility; familiarizing you and your dog with some of the equipment you will encounter; discussion of the requirements and opportunity to practice the obedience skills for the CGC test
-
Session Two: Reinforcement of CGC skills you practiced during the week; additional work with hospital and nursing home equipment followed by the CGC test. Those who pass will receive CGC tags; recommendations for further training will be provided to those who need to retake the test.
Workshops will be held at Fit-N-Trim's indoor facility at 108 Newburyport Turnpike (Rte 1) in Rowley, MA. The fee for the two night workshop with CGC test and tag is $100.

In 2006, inspired by her 12 year old Aussie, Tracy sold her successful Montessori schools to pursue her passion for animals. She became a Cetified Canine Massage Therapist, through the Palmer Institute of Massage Therapy, in Salem, MA, was "re-certified" as a Reiki I and II Practitioner, studied flower essences and natural healing, and completed several health and behavior classes at North Shore Community College and All Dogs Academy. She is also certified in Animal First Aid and CPR.
Tracy currently is a Sales Consultant and Canine Massage Therapist at the Natural Dog, a health food store and wellness center for pets in Newburyport. She also volunteers as Fundraising Coordinator for Paws New England, a non-profit Canine Rescue Group. In addition, Tracy is the co-owner of Walk with Me! Pet Sitters, and is the proud companion to several rescued animals, including two dogs, Coco and Jake; two cats, Salem and Lucky; and a crazy Cockatoo, Diego. She continues to work with children as a Certified Children's Yoga Instructor and shares her love of animals and dedication to humane education with her all of her young students.
Mighty Minis - An Agility Class Especially for Small Dogs
Does your small dog have lots of energy? Are you or is your dog intimidated by large dogs? Is it too cold in the winter and too hot in the summer for outdoor classes? Then Mighty Minis Agility is for you! Mighty Minis is an agility class just for small and toy dogs. Some of the agility equipment used is smaller than normal. Agility is a wonderful way to build confidence in your small dog while getting it out for exercise in a safe environment. This class is an introduction to agility and includes some basic manners exercises. The focus is on fun and exercise.
